CHARTERED INSTITUTE OF MANAGEMENT ACCOUNTANTS (CIMA)

A qualification recognised and respected throughout the world, CIMA will help you acquire the financial and business management skills you need to help shape and control the future of organisations. This opens the door for you to become a key decision maker and a strategic planner. 

 SUBJECTS                                                                                      

Certificate in Business Accounting:-

C1      Fundamentals of Management Accounting 

C2      Fundamentals of Financial Accounting 

C3      Fundamentals of Business Mathematics 

C4      Fundamentals of Business Economics 

C5      Fundamentals of Ethics, Corporate Governance and Business Law  

Managerial Level:-

P1      Management Accounting Performance Evaluation

P2      Management Accounting Decision Management

P4      Organisational Management and Information Systems

P5      Integrated Management

P7      Financial Accounting and Tax Principles

P8      Financial Analysis 

Strategic Level:-

P3      Management Accounting Risk and Control Strategy

P6      Management Accounting Business Strategy

P9      Management Accounting Financial Strategy 

TOPCIMA:-

P10    The Test of Professional Competence in Management Accounting (TOPCIMA)

 Who is it for?

Ideal for low to mid-level managers or prospective managers whose aim is to develop a truly successful, interesting and diverse career in financial or business management. 

Prerequisites:-

  • 2 ‘A’ Level passes together with at least C grades at GCSE     Level in Mathematics & English, 

OR

  • Satisfactory completion of AAT Advanced Certificate Level/NVQ Level 3, 

OR

  • BTEC/SCOTBEC National Certificate/Diploma in Business Studies, 

OR

  • Other relevant Overseas Qualifications 

English Language Requirements

  • IELTS 5.5
  • TOEFL 550 (TOEIC 776)
  • GCSE/ ‘O’ Level or its International Equivalent

Qualification Awarded

Chartered Management Accountant with the privilege to add the initials ACIMA (Associate of the Chartered Institute of Management Accountants) after your name. 

Mode of Assessment

12 written exams and 5 computer based exams 

Awarding Body

Chartered Institute of Management Accountants
